The International Drone Racing Association (IDRA) has announced a new partnership with Heroes Dutch Comic Con for the 2018 Drone Racing Series. The IDRA will hold the first race of the professional series at the Jaarbeurs in Utrecht, Netherlands, during Heroes Dutch Comic Con on March 31st & April 1, 2018. Tickets will be available for sale through Heroes Dutch Comic Con Box Office.

The race will feature several of the top teams in the world as they race head-to- head to earn valuable points toward the 2018 Drone Racing Series rankings. At the conclusion of the series, the team with the most series points will win the world championship. The 2018 Drone Racing Series is a professional series of three international races, formatted on team racing. The series begins in Utrecht, Netherlands and will conclude with the IDRA Finals in Dover, Delaware, United States at the Dover International Speedway, in conjunction with the NASCAR tripleheader. Teams compete for the IDRA Drone Racing Series World Championship on the basis of total points earned at IDRA international events, including the IDRA Finals.

UAS/Drone racing is a worldwide sport that utilizes Unmanned Aircraft Systems (UAS) and Virtual Reality (VR) technology to allow a new breed of innovators to compete on the international stage. There are roughly 100 drone competitions in the U.S. annually and 200 worldwide competitions, highlighted by races like IDRA’s 2016 World Drone Prix in Dubai and 2017 Dover Internationals at the Dover International Speedway with NASCAR.
